Boost Your Metabolism with These Top 10 Weight Loss Foods
Boosting your metabolism is essential for effective weight loss. Eating the right foods can help increase your metabolism, making it easier to shed pounds. Here are the top 10 weight loss foods that can give your metabolism a boost:
1. Green Tea
Green tea is rich in antioxidants and catechins, which have been shown to increase metabolism. Try incorporating a cup or two of green tea into your daily routine to reap its benefits. You can easily find a variety of green tea brands at your local grocery store or online on websites like Amazon.
2. Lean Proteins
Proteins like chicken breast, fish, tofu, and legumes require more energy to digest, thus boosting your metabolism. Include these lean proteins in your meals to help with weight loss. Apps like MyFitnessPal can help you track your protein intake and plan balanced meals.
3. Chili Peppers
Spicy foods like chili peppers contain capsaicin, a compound that can increase metabolism and help burn fat. Add some spice to your dishes with chili peppers to give your metabolism a kick. Check out recipes on websites like Allrecipes for delicious spicy meal ideas.
4. Whole Grains
Whole grains like quinoa, brown rice, and oats are high in fiber and can help boost metabolism by keeping you full and satisfied. Swap out refined grains for whole grains in your diet for better weight loss results. Apps like Lose It! can help you monitor your whole grain intake.

The Power of Berries
Berries are not only delicious but also packed with antioxidants and fiber, making them a great choice for weight loss. Incorporating a variety of berries such as strawberries, blueberries, and raspberries into your diet can help satisfy your sweet cravings while keeping you full for longer.
Additionally, berries are low in calories, making them the perfect snack for when hunger strikes. Whether added to smoothies, yogurt, or enjoyed on their own, these power-packed fruits can support your weight loss journey.
Lean Protein Sources
Protein is essential for weight loss as it helps build and repair tissues, while also keeping you feeling full. Opting for lean protein sources such as chicken breast, turkey, tofu, or lentils can help fuel your body and support muscle growth during your weight loss journey.
Incorporating protein-rich foods into your meals can also help regulate blood sugar levels and curb cravings, making it easier to stick to your weight loss goals. By including these power-packed foods in your diet, you can supercharge your weight loss journey effectively.
Leafy Greens
Leafy greens such as spinach, kale, and Swiss chard are excellent choices for enhancing weight loss. These nutrient-dense vegetables are low in calories but high in essential vitamins and minerals, making them a valuable addition to your meals.
Rich in fiber, leafy greens can promote satiety and support digestive health, crucial factors in achieving weight loss goals. Whether enjoyed in salads, smoothies, or cooked dishes, incorporating leafy greens into your diet can supercharge your weight loss journey.
